ASSA ABLOY is a global leader in door opening solutions dedicated to providing a safe, secure, and accessible building environment. Our products and services include locks, doors, gates, and entrance automation such as access control and identity verification systems, mechanical and digital locks, cylinders, security doors, and automated entrances. We help billions of people move through safer, more open spaces.

With nearly 63,000 colleagues in more than 70 countries, we emphasize results, career development, regular feedback, and opportunities to grow locally, regionally, or internationally. We value diverse, inclusive teams and varied perspectives.

Overview

We are seeking a talented and motivated Machine Learning Engineer to join Openings Studio. You will work to discover new and interesting ways to make users lives faster and easier by leveraging traditional machine learning techniques as well as Large Language Modeling (LLM) and Generative AI solutions.

Responsibilities

  • Reporting to the Commercial Development Manager, collaborate with Openings Studio software engineers, Product Owner, and divisions to identify opportunities for growth in future-forward areas (e.g., machine learning, artificial intelligence).
  • Build and evaluate innovative first-of-a-kind solutions for real-world use cases, from research prototypes to client-ready solutions.
  • Develop and maintain a deep technical understanding of state-of-the-art frontend development, including new technologies, open source, and commercial offerings.
  • Train, evaluate, monitor, and continuously improve deployed machine learning models.
  • Maintain vector databases for RAG and agentic workflows and build data pipelines.
  • Choose hosting platforms and services, hardware specs, etc., to run and scale API services as required by the business.
  • Liaise with business and development teams and incorporate feedback to inform future improvements.

Qualifications
  • Education: College/University degree in Engineering, Computer Science, Mathematics, Statistics, or related field.
  • Experience: 23 years in machine learning, with at least 1 year of hands-on experience productionizing and scaling ML APIs in real-world environments.
  • Skills: Proficiency in Python, C++, Java, and SQL; experience with API platforms (Postman, Azure API Management, or Boomi); BI frameworks and MS Excel; Microsoft Office tools.
  • ML Libraries: Scikit-Learn, TensorFlow, PyTorch, XGBoost or equivalent.
